What Are Resistors?

Resistors are passive electronic components that limit or regulate the flow of electrical current in a circuit. Their resistance is measured in ohms (Ω), and they are fundamental in ensuring circuit stability and performance.

Types of Resistors

Resistors are broadly categorized into two main types:

  1. Fixed Resistors

Characteristics:

  • Resistance value remains constant
  • Stable performance under normal conditions
  • Simple and widely used

Applications:

  • Current limiting
  • Voltage division
  • General electronic circuits

Fixed resistors are the most commonly produced components by any resistors manufacturer, due to their extensive use in consumer and industrial electronics.

  1. Variable Resistors

Characteristics:

  • Adjustable resistance using a knob, dial, or slider
  • Flexible control in circuits

Applications:

  • Volume control in audio systems
  • Brightness control in lighting
  • Motor speed regulation

Variable resistors provide adaptability, making them essential in user-controlled electronic devices.

Classification of Resistors by Material

The material used significantly affects a resistor’s performance, reliability, and application.

Carbon-Based Resistors

These resistors are made primarily from carbon compounds and are widely used due to their affordability.

Characteristics:

  • Cost-effective and easy to manufacture
  • Suitable for mass production
  • Sensitive to temperature variations
  • Lower precision compared to metal-based resistors

Applications:

  • Consumer electronics
  • Basic circuits
  • Low-cost devices

Carbon resistors remain a popular choice for many resistors manufacturers targeting high-volume markets.

Metal-Based Resistors

Metal-based resistors, including metal film and metal oxide types, are designed for high precision and stability.

Characteristics:

  • Excellent temperature resistance
  • High accuracy and reliability
  • Long-term stability
  • Suitable for demanding environments

Applications:

  • Medical equipment
  • Measurement instruments
  • Precision electronics
